A new series of small, exquisite hardbacks from London’s National Gallery, in which its unrivalled collection is explored through a variety of appealing themes.
From agents of divine will to serene celestial presences, this book celebrates the spirituality and symbolism of angels. These winged figures – encompassing messengers and musicians, cherubims and seraphims, archangels and heavenly hosts – are found not only in biblical depictions but also in allegorical scenes in the Gallery’s collection. Immortal beings that bridge the gap between heaven and earth, they conjure an air of mystery that has captivated viewers over the centuries.
